beautypg.com

4 irecoptions::setbuffersize, Sets the size of buffer to record, Parameters – Teledyne LeCroy Automation API for Teledyne LeCroy PETracer_PETrainer User Manual

Page 62: Return values, Remarks, Example, Irecoptions::setbuffersize

background image

Teledyne LeCroy

Automation API for PETracer/PETrainer

57

5.1.4 IRecOptions::SetBufferSize


HRESULT SetBufferSize (

[in] long buffer_size )


Sets the size of buffer to record.

Parameters

buffer_size

Size of the recording buffer in bytes

Return values

E_INVALIDARG

Invalid buffer size was specified

Remarks


The default setting is 1MB for PETracer x1, 16MB for PETracer ML, and 32MB for PETracer EML.

Example


WSH:

Set Analyzer = WScript.CreateObject( “CATC.PETracer” )
Set RecOptions = Analyzer.GetRecordingOptions( )
RecOptions.SetBufferSize 2*1024*1024 ' 2Mb

C++: